It was a great pleasure to be back at MacSysAdmin for its 20th year! The last two years, I gave highly technical talks on Apple technology in beautiful Göteborg, Sweden. This year’s talk is a little different.

When I started looking for a technical subject, I didn’t find one that fit the last year of experience. This past year has been very different for me, moving from product management back into IT Leadership.

Content Warning: This talk contains stressful subjects, including work performance management, burnout, corporate politics, and mental illness. This isn’t a happy go lucky talk.

IT Leadership is about more than just pushing software and fixing computers. It’s about understanding your role in the business, what you need to do to provide value as a supporting player, and how you can drive meaningful change from that role.

This talk was very cathartic to write, as it’s the result of burnout, recovery, and re-engagement.

I’ve learned so much from having written it, and it was a privilege and an honor to share it.
